Function and ‌Thermal Sealing Role of ⁤the Refrigerator Door Gasket‌ in System Efficiency

The door gasket⁤ functions as the primary thermal seal at ‌the interface between‍ the refrigerator door and cabinet,blocking ⁣infiltration of warm,humid room air and ⁢reducing convective heat⁤ transfer into the cooled ‌compartment. the 2159060 Whirlpool Refrigerator Gasket FR is an ⁤OEM-design replacement that restores the original‍ sealing geometry and embedded magnetic retention common to modern ‌refrigerator gaskets; when ‌installed correctly, ‍the gasket creates a ⁣continuous contact line that minimizes air⁢ exchange, prevents moisture-laden air from reaching cold⁤ surfacesand reduces compressor run time and defrost frequency. In practical operation, gaps or degraded compression ​in the seal allow warm air ‍to enter, accelerating frost ‍accumulation on the evaporator and ‍increasing energy use – replacing the worn gasket re-establishes the ⁣intended thermal and aerodynamic boundary ⁣conditions of the cabinet.

  • Visible symptoms of seal failure: frost‌ buildup, exterior condensation, uneven⁤ internal temperatures, audible longer ⁤compressor cyclesand increased energy consumption.
Item Description
Material Flexible elastomer with embedded magnetic retention strip (typical OEM construction)
Primary function Create an airtight contact​ around the ⁤door perimeter to limit convective/latent heat ingress
Service considerations Check for compression set, tearsand ⁤corner separation; clean and realign before replacement

compatibility and long-term behavior ​are driven by profile geometry⁤ and mounting interface: the replacement gasket must match the door flange ⁤profile to achieve uniform compression and ‍magnetic engagement. Technicians typically verify fit with a paper or coin test along multiple ⁣points of the perimeter and⁣ may ⁢use a handheld​ infrared thermometer to find thermal leaks; if the gasket ​shows hardening, permanent setor physical damage, measured temperature differentials and operational symptoms will persist until replaced.During installation,ensure ‌the gasket seating is continuous⁤ at corners and overlaps and that the part number matches the cabinet’s⁢ specified replacement ⁣to avoid mismatched contact width or magnet placement that would⁤ degrade sealing‌ performance.

How the 2159060 Whirlpool Refrigerator⁣ Gasket FR Integrates with Door Profiles, Seal⁣ Geometryand⁢ magnetic Closure Mechanisms

The 2159060 Whirlpool Refrigerator Gasket FR functions as the ⁤primary sealing interface between the cabinet door and the ⁣caseand its design ‌is intended to match specific door ⁤profile geometries‌ and retention channels. The gasket’s outer profile (snap-in flange, adhesive baseor screw-retained⁤ hem) must correspond to ​the door extrusion so that the gasket seats fully and the sealing lip achieves a continuous contact line. the seal geometry-bulb height, face widthand return angle-controls how much compression is required ‌to form an ⁤airtight barrier; typical contact compression is nominally in the low ‍millimeter range so the magnet can⁤ engage without excessive ​hinge preload. In practice,‌ installers should confirm the gasket’s retention style and magnet orientation match the door’s channel and ‍hinge‌ geometry to avoid ‌gaps, rubbingor premature deformation during normal door ​swing and closing cycles.

  • Retention ​style: snap-in vs. ​adhesive vs.hemmed
  • Seal geometry: ​bulb height,contact width,and return angle
  • Magnetic closure: embedded flexible magnet position and polarity
  • Tolerance considerations: acceptable gap and⁢ compression range

Sealing performance is ‌a combined effect of gasket geometry and the magnetic closure mechanism; a continuous flexible magnetic strip embedded⁣ along the gasket inner lip​ provides the attracting force to the cabinet frame,but the magnet only works effectively when the ⁣gasket face is compressed uniformly. Uneven compression‍ from a warped door, loose hingesor mismatched profile⁢ causes ⁢local leakage, frost buildupand elevated energy draw-symptoms that ⁢can be diagnosed⁢ with a simple paper/pencil pull test or by​ scanning temperature differentials along the door ‍edge. For repairs or replacements,match the part‌ profile and⁢ magnet placement to the original ‍door,verify even compression by adjusting hinge tolerances or adding shims where necessary,and inspect the gasket channel for⁣ dirt or deformation that can prevent full seating; these practical steps maintain the intended interaction between the gasket,door profile,and magnetic closure mechanism.

Item Description
Typical contact width Approx. 5-8 mm ‍face to ensure​ continuous contact with ‍frame (typical)
Recommended compression Nominal compression in the range‌ of 1.5-3.5 mm for proper sealing and magnet engagement
Magnet type Flexible magnetic strip bonded to inner lip; effectiveness ⁢depends on alignment and ​gap tolerance

Common Failure Symptoms ​and diagnostic Tests for Gasket Leak, Deformationand Thermal⁢ Loss

The refrigerator door gasket provides the​ primary thermal barrier between⁣ the cold ⁢compartment and ambient air; the 2159060 Whirlpool Refrigerator Gasket FR replaces the factory seal to restore that barrier when the original becomes torn, compressedor magnetically weakened. This gasket is an extruded elastomer with an embedded magnetic bead and a retention ⁤profile designed to snap into the door flange; damage such as compression set, surface crackingor a curled ‍sealing lip reduces ⁤contact pressure and creates ‍localized thermal bridging, which increases compressor run time⁤ and causes⁣ frost or condensation. When assessing compatibility,⁢ confirm ‌the gasket’s channel width, corner radiusand magnetic ⁢bead alignment with the door’s⁤ retainers so the replacement maintains the intended sealing geometry and magnetic engagement.

Common failure⁤ modes are identifiable by characteristic symptoms and by straightforward diagnostic ​checks that ‍localize leaks or deformation. Visual inspection will reveal tears, permanent creasesor detached corners; operational symptoms include longer run cycles, warm spots at the door perimeter, ice ⁢buildup on evaporator coilsand variable compartment temperatures. Use targeted tests to quantify the issue rather than relying on visual cues alone: a paper/tissue pull⁢ test checks gross sealing, a straightedge over the door⁤ edge finds warped flange contactand a thermal scan or infrared thermometer will show ‌temperature gradients where air infiltration occurs. Replace the gasket if tests ​indicate‌ loss of contact across sustained segments or if the retention profile no ​longer secures the gasket to the door.

  • Paper/tissue‌ test: slide paper between seal and cabinet at intervals around the door; increasing resistance indicates a good seal, free slip indicates leak.
  • Straightedge/visual: check for gaps,⁤ creasesor compressed areas along‌ the sealing surface and retention channel alignment.
  • Temperature scan: use an IR thermometer or thermal camera to detect cold or warm bands along the perimeter while ⁢the refrigerator runs.
  • Magnetic retention check: verify the gasket stays in contact without excessive manual force; weak magnetic attraction or a ⁣loose ⁤bead indicates replacement.
Item Description
Paper/tissue test Simple qualitative check for localized leaks by moving paper between seal ‍and ⁢cabinet at ‌multiple points.
Infrared/thermometer Quantifies temperature differential⁣ along the seal to locate air infiltration and thermal bridging.
Straightedge inspection Detects ⁤warping or deformation of door edge or gasket profile that prevents uniform contact.

Model Compatibility,Replacement ‌part Selection,and Field Installation Procedure for the Gasket

The ⁤2159060 Whirlpool Refrigerator Gasket FR is a refrigerator door seal designed to restore the ​thermal ⁣and air-tight interface between ​the cabinet and door; selection depends on matching the gasket profile,mounting channel geometry,and magnetic insertion type rather‌ than only the model year. Verify compatibility by comparing the gasket cross-section (flat lip vs. bulb),the retainer channel width and depth,and whether the original gasket is retained with screws,clips,or adhesive. Such as, a⁢ gasket that fits ‍a stamped-steel retainer channel with screw holes will ‌not seat⁢ correctly in⁢ a molded plastic liner without ⁤the appropriate retainer ‍clips,‍ so technicians should inspect the⁢ door liner and ‌hinge clearances before ordering the replacement part.

  • Measure door perimeter and channel dimensions ⁢to confirm fit.
  • Identify retainer type: screw, clipor adhesive-mounted.
  • Inspect⁤ for liner damage or corrosion ‍that can prevent sealing.
  • Confirm gasket profile (lip, bulb, double-lip) to⁢ match sealing surface.

Field ⁤installation requires careful preparation and‌ a controlled sequence: remove the old gasket and retainers, clean and dry the retainer channel, loosely engage the new gasket at the midpoint of each ⁤side, then progressively seat⁤ the gasket toward the corners to avoid stretching. Use a ​heat gun briefly on low or warm water⁢ to increase pliability for tight corners, but avoid overheating the material; excessive heat will ⁣deform the magnetic strip ⁢and compromise sealing. After seating, tighten any screws or replace clips, check corner alignmentand perform a simple paper test along the perimeter to verify there ​is a uniform seal; if gaps persist, re-check retainer flatness and consider replacing the retainer or hinge shims‌ to restore proper door compression.

What tools and⁣ materials do ⁣I ‌need to replace the ‍2159060 gasket?

Typical tools: Phillips screwdriver (or the screw type used on your door retainer), ‌a‌ putty knife or small⁤ flat screwdriver to pry ⁤retainer trim⁤ if present,​ a​ clean⁢ rag, mild detergentand a hair dryer ⁣or heat gun on low ⁤(optional)⁢ to help seat the‍ gasket. Safety gloves can help ‍protect hands. Avoid⁣ excessive heat and ⁣power tools.

What are the basic steps ⁢to install part 2159060?

General ‍steps: ⁣1) Unplug the refrigerator or switch off power ⁤for safety (recommended). 2) ‌Open the door and remove any retainer screws or trim ⁤holding‌ the old gasket. 3) Pull out the old gasket‍ and ⁢clean the channel/door flange thoroughly. 4) Position the new gasket⁣ into the channel, aligning corners and edges. ⁣5) Reinstall retainer trim ‍or tighten screws as needed. 6) Use a hair dryer to gently warm the gasket edge (if⁢ needed) and press it into place ⁤so the magnetic sealing surface seats evenly. 7) Check the​ seal and adjust‌ or re-seat as necessary. Installation time is typically 30-60 minutes per door‌ for an experienced diyer.

How can I test whether ‍the new gasket⁢ is sealing properly?

Two common ⁣checks: (1)⁢ Dollar-bill (or paper) test: close the ‍door ⁤on a piece of paper at several points around the door.The paper should have uniform resistance ⁢when you ⁣pull it out; if ‍it pulls​ out easily in some spots, the seal is uneven. (2) Light/visual check: place a flashlight inside the⁢ refrigerator and look for light​ escaping at the gasket edges in a dark room.Also watch for reduced frost/condensation issues and improved temperature stability once ​the gasket is correctly ‍installed.

What​ causes⁢ gaskets like ⁣2159060 to‍ fail,‌ and when should it be ⁢replaced?

Common causes:​ age-related hardening or cracking, physical tears, warped door or hinge problems that prevent ‍proper contact, contamination (dirt or sticky residue)and loss of magnetic strength in the‌ embedded ⁢magnets. Replace the gasket if you ⁣see visible damage, persistent air ​leaks, frost build-up in the refrigerator/freezer, persistent temperature problemsor substantially higher energy bills despite other troubleshooting.

How should I ‍clean and maintain the 2159060 gasket to ⁤extend‌ its life?

Clean periodically with‌ warm water and mild dish soap using⁤ a soft cloth ⁣or sponge; rinse and dry thoroughly. Avoid bleach, abrasive padsand petroleum-based cleaners (like some furniture polishes) that can degrade the rubber and magnets. check and clean the gasket channel so the gasket ​sits flush. if ⁣the gasket dries out, a⁤ small amount of silicone-based gasket lubricant (approved for refrigerator gaskets) can help maintain pliability-use sparingly.

I ⁢installed the new gasket but ‍still see a gap; what should I check next?

If gaps remain after proper‍ gasket seating, check: (1) door alignment and hinge tightness-loosen hinge screws, realign the door,⁣ then retighten; (2) whether the⁢ gasket is fully engaged in its retainer or channel-re-seat and tighten retainer ‍screws evenly; (3) for warped door or ‌cabinet flange-these‍ may require hinge ⁤replacement or professional⁤ repair; and (4) magnet integrity-if the ⁤embedded magnet failed, the gasket‍ will not hold even​ if visually intact and must be replaced.
